It is with heavy hearts that we announce the passing of Robert Mayer at the age of 61.

Death leaves a heartache no one can heal, love leaves a memory no one can steal.” – Anonymous

Rob was a gentle soul. He kept his grandfather’s teaching close to his heart. He loved and respected nature and animals. He would build shelters for the stray cats in the neighbourhood. He would jump out of his car so that he could help the police capture a Great Dane running in traffic. He would go as far as knocking logs before putting it in the fire pit to give any tiny creature one last chance of escape.

Then there was music. He loved every aspect of it, whether it improvising, discussing, teaching, or learning.

Rob was kind and engaged with anyone who was willing to have a conversation. He wanted to pass on his knowledge about music, environment,
and anything the younger generation were interested in. He just wanted everyone to be happy and have a good time.


There was no Rob without Enza, the love of his life. When she passed so did Rob. His soul was broken and there was no way of mending it. Rob was no longer the Rob we all knew. His troubled spirit is no more. He is now with her in full peacefulness and is with everyone he ever loved that had gone before him.
